Our Story

 

In the Winter of 2010, Kids Walk Across America was just a dream. Nationwide attention was focused on the issue of child obesity and the declining general health of American kids due to unhealthy diets, more sedentary lifestyles and other causes. Sparked largely by first lady Michele Obama’s Let’s Move campaign, Americans were challenged to reverse this trend in a single generation by making changes in community, school and family life. But, for many neighborhood schools and after-school programs, this presented a big challenge. These organizations were already struggling to offer quality fitness and nutrition programs due to increased budget cuts and a toughening economy.

 

The creators of So Fresh Market wanted to help. As a local business in the South Bay community, So Fresh Market was already committed to giving back to local schools, and had good relationships with many schools, organizations and business leaders. Keeping kids and the economy in mind, we wanted to create a fun fitness and nutrition program that could be provided free of charge for any family to participate.

 

Almost overnight, creative inspiration gave seed to Kids Walk Across America! We launched the program on May 8, 2010, with over 100 kids and parents making a 1.5 mile virtual walk of California inside Del Amo Fashion Center! This marked the first of 50 state walks that will be presented over 50 weeks, along with a weekly Saturday morning program of fitness fun, nutrition helps and craft activities.

 

Kids Walk Across America is a 501c3 non-profit organization.
